The cheapest way to get from South Rauceby to Sleaford is to bus which costs £2 - £4 and takes 15 min.
The fastest way to get from South Rauceby to Sleaford is to train which takes 4 min and costs £3 - £5.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Demand Responsive Area and arriving at Rail Station station. Services depart hourly, and operate Monday to Saturday. The journey takes approximately 15 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Rauceby and arriving at Sleaford. Services depart four times a day,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4 min.
The distance between South Rauceby and Sleaford is 2 miles.
